The use of AI by a 命理师 is not itself a problem. Chart calculation has long depended on software, and using tools for language organization is also a common practice. What matters is not whether a tool was used, but where in the process it was used and whether the practitioner can distinguish tool-assisted drafting from their own judgment.
这件事本身不是问题
A 命理师 who uses tools to assist in writing is not automatically doing anything improper. The practice of casting a chart already relies on computational engines; manual calculation is rare and error-prone. Similarly, using software or language models to help organize written material is, in itself, a normal part of modern working methods. The question should not be framed as a moral binary between using and not using AI. It should be framed as a question about where the tool stops and the practitioner begins.
In many fields, AI-assisted drafting is now routine. The same applies here. What would be misleading is not the presence of a tool, but the absence of disclosure when the tool has taken over the part of the work that requires human judgment. The use of AI for sentence structure, formatting, or term explanation does not remove the practitioner from the process. The use of AI for the final interpretive judgment would.
要问清楚的是哪一段用了
The practical question to ask is not whether AI was used, but which stage of the report involved AI. A useful way to divide the process is into four parts: 排盘,术语解释,结论组织, and 最终判断.
The first three stages can reasonably involve tools. 排盘 is already handled by calculation software. 术语解释 can be generated by a language model without difficulty, because it is definitional rather than interpretive. 结论组织, the arrangement and phrasing of conclusions, can also be assisted by a model, provided the conclusions themselves come from the practitioner.
The final stage is different. If 最终判断 is generated by a model, then no one is actually making the judgment. The report may look complete, but the role of the practitioner has been replaced at the exact point where expertise is supposed to operate. A reader who understands this distinction can ask a more precise question than simply whether AI was used.
三个可以观察的迹象
There are three observable signs that a report may have been generated or heavily assisted by a language model in ways that affect its reliability.
The first sign is the appearance of 干支 characters that are not present on the chart. A model may generate plausible-sounding references to stems and branches that do not actually appear in the user's 命盘. A practitioner working from the chart would not make this error, because the chart is fixed and visible.
The second sign is inconsistency in terminology. If the same report defines the same term in two different ways, that is a sign that sections were generated separately without a single controlling understanding. A human writer may vary phrasing, but the underlying definition should remain stable.
The third sign is the most common: a long text with very little specific detail. Language models tend to expand one point into multiple paragraphs. Human writers, especially experienced practitioners, tend to compress multiple points into one paragraph. A report that feels fluent but contains few concrete references to the chart, few dated events, and few specific 干支 interactions may be the product of expansion rather than analysis.
直接问出来的一句话
There is one direct question that can be asked: 这份报告里哪些部分是您自己判断的. This question is simple and does not require the client to understand technical details. It asks the practitioner to identify the boundary between their own judgment and any tool-assisted material.
If the practitioner can answer this question clearly, that itself is informative. Being able to answer means the practitioner knows where the boundary is. If the answer is vague, defensive, or avoids the question, that is also informative. The question does not require the practitioner to reject AI. It requires them to show that they can distinguish their own interpretive work from generated text.
This question is more useful than asking whether AI was used, because a yes or no answer to the latter tells the client nothing about what the AI did. The former question asks for a description of responsibility, which is harder to fake and easier to verify.
披露与不披露的差别
The difference between disclosure and non-disclosure is not about whether AI was used. It is about whether the reader can adjust their level of scrutiny accordingly.
If a report discloses that the chart was calculated by an engine and the interpretive text was written by a human, the reader knows to verify the chart against another source and to focus their attention on the interpretation. If a report discloses that the text was generated by a model, the reader knows to check the specific 干支 references, the consistency of terminology, and the presence of concrete detail. Disclosure does not make a report worthless; it makes verification possible.
Non-disclosure removes that possibility. The reader cannot tell which parts of the report came from judgment and which parts came from generation. The entire report becomes harder to evaluate, not because any single part is necessarily wrong, but because the reader does not know where to look.
The practical difference is therefore one of epistemic responsibility. Disclosure allows the reader to calibrate. Non-disclosure forces the reader to treat everything as suspect, which is more work and less trust.

把这件事问清楚的成本
The cost of asking the question is low. It is one question, one sentence, asked before payment. It does not require technical knowledge or a long investigation. It takes less than a minute.
The value of the answer is high. It reveals whether the practitioner has thought about the boundary between their own judgment and generated text. It reveals whether the practitioner is willing to be specific about method. It reveals whether the report is likely to contain the three observable signs described above.
A practitioner who can answer the question directly is more likely to produce a report that can be checked. A practitioner who cannot or will not answer is more likely to produce a report that cannot be checked. The question is worth asking before paying, because the cost of asking is trivial and the cost of not asking is an unverifiable report.
